, cars and truck dealerships have traditionally been an essential resource of state and local sales tax obligations. By 2010, all US states had laws that forbade manufacturers from side-stepping independent cars and truck dealerships and selling cars and trucks straight to customers.
Today, straight sales by an automaker to consumers are limited by a lot of states in the united state via franchise legislations that call for new autos to be offered just by licensed and bonded, individually had dealers. The initial woman cars and truck dealership in the USA was Rachel "Mother" Krouse that in 1903 opened her company, Krouse Electric motor Auto Company,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.

Audi has actually explore find more information a hi-tech showroom that permits customers to configure and experience vehicles on 1:1 scale digital screens. In markets where it is allowed, Mercedes-Benz opened up city centre brand name shops. Tesla Motors has turned down the dealer sales design based upon the idea that dealerships do not properly clarify the benefits of their autos, and they might not depend on third-party dealers to handle their sales.

The franchisor can act opportunistically by enforcing constraints and burden on the franchisee after the last has actually incurred sunk prices, such as spending in physical possessions and developing a reputation with consumers. The franchisor might as an example call for that cars and trucks be marketed at low cost, and solutions be carried out for little settlement.

Car dealers have actually lobbied for policies that boost the survival and profitability of cars and truck dealerships: By 2010, all US states had legislations that restricted manufacturers from side-stepping independent cars and truck dealers and offering cars to clients straight. By 2009, the majority of states imposed limitations on the production of new car dealerships to compete with incumbent car dealerships.
Many states protect against manufacturers from engaging in "quantity requiring" wherein manufacturers require that dealers acquisition vehicles that they had not gotten. Most states limit the capacity of manufacturers to discriminate between automobile dealerships (for instance, by providing much better terms to huge car dealerships with economic situations of scale or dealers that supply far better customer care).
